Casago Expands Across Daytona Beach

152 former Vacasa homes in Volusia County, Florida shift to an existing Casago operator

Casago has expanded its presence across Volusia County, FL transferring 152 former Vacasa-managed vacation rentals in Daytona Beach and New Smyrna Beach to an existing local franchise partner.

The portfolio will be run by Tim “Smitty” Smith, owner of Casago Daytona Beach and Casago New Smyrna Beach. With the new properties, his team now manages more than 220 homes across both markets. Smith has operated locally for nearly six years and has been a Casago franchisee for more than two years.

The move follows Casago’s 2025 acquisition of Vacasa and fits within its broader franchise-first strategy, which replaces centralized management with locally owned operators supported by Casago’s systems, technology, and back-office infrastructure.

Casago CEO Steve Schwab said: “Smitty represents exactly the kind of local leader we want representing Casago. He knows these coastal communities, he understands the expectations of homeowners in both Daytona Beach and New Smyrna Beach, and he’s proven his ability to deliver strong, consistent results. By putting local leadership at the center and backing it with our national platform, we’re creating a better experience for homeowners, guests and employees alike.”

Smith said the larger portfolio allows his team to scale while keeping operations, maintenance, and guest experience rooted in the local market. 

Daytona Beach and New Smyrna Beach are high-demand, year-round destinations driven by oceanfront properties, seasonal tourism, and events. Casago said consolidating the portfolio under one local owner should simplify communication for homeowners and guests during the transition.

The Volusia County expansion adds to a series of post-Vacasa franchise conversions Casago has rolled out in Coeur d’Alene, Big Bear, San Diego, and the Bolivar Peninsula as it continues to convert former Vacasa markets into locally run operations.
